Copper-catalyzed and iodide-promoted aerobic C–C bond cleavage/C–N bond formation toward the synthesis of amides†
Kun Wu,Zhiliang Huang,Yiyang Ma
RSC Advances Pub Date : 02/26/2016 00:00:00 , DOI:10.1039/C6RA02153K
Abstract

A copper-catalyzed and iodide-promoted aerobic C–C bond cleavage/C–N bond formation reaction between ketone and simple amine was developed toward the synthesis of amides, which are useful synthetic intermediates in organic synthesis and important skeletons of biologically active molecules. Notably, the reaction conditions are very mild, and preliminary mechanistic investigations indicate that molecular oxygen might be involved in the C–C bond cleavage process.
